CR7 scores 800th career goal

Manchester United forward Cristiano Ronaldo hit yet another landmark with his 800th career goal in Tuesday's Champions League win over Villarreal.
Before Jadon Sancho rounded off the scoring against the Yellow Submarine, Ronaldo capitalised on a defensive error from Villarreal to chip goalkeeper Geronimo Rulli in the 78th minute.
The 36-year-old kept up his phenomenal streak of scoring in every Champions League game so far this season, with his sixth goal of the tournament representing a new personal milestone.
Ronaldo's opener against Unai Emery's side marked his 800th goal of a glittering career, as well as being his 140th in the Champions League.
It has been over 19 years since Ronaldo scored his first senior goal in Sporting Lisbon colours, and 128 of his 800 strikes have come during his two spells at Man United.
The five-time Ballon d'Or winner now has 10 goals to his name from 14 games this term as United confirmed their place in the last-16 with Tuesday's 2-0 win.

CRISTIANO RONALDO became the first player in Champions League history to score three late winners in one season.
The Portuguese superstar bailed Manchester United out once more with his classy finish away at Villarreal on Tuesday night.
He broke the deadlock on 78 minutes after Fred's interception, lofting the ball over goalkeeper Geronimo Rulli.
Jadon Sancho blasted in his first Red Devils goal in the 90th minute to make it 2-0.
But it was Ronaldo who grabbed the winner.
United have won three of their five Champions League group stage matches so far - enough to book their place in the knockout stages.
And in all three, Ronaldo has settled it inside the last 15 minutes.
Against Villarreal at home on September 29, the five-time Ballon d'Or winner scored a dramatic 95th-minute goal to seal all three points.
And then in the home tie with Atalanta on October 20, it was that man again who delivered the goods, that time with an 81st-minute header.
Opta confirmed: "Ronaldo's strike against Villarreal was the third time he has scored a match-winning goal in the final 15 minutes of a Champions League match this season - the most by a player in a single season in the competition (excluding extra-time)."
On top of that, Ronaldo also scored in the matches away at Young Boys and Atalanta.
In the first match of the campaign, the ex-Real Madrid and Juventus forward opened the scoring in Switzerland after 13 minutes.
But after being subbed off during the second half, he had to watch on as United conceded a 95th-minute winner.
In Italy, Ronaldo was the hero again with equalisers in first-half and second-half stoppage time to rescue a 2-2 draw.
